What is agile project management methodology?

The agile methodology known as the flexible methodology for project management is a methodology that came as a new revolution to replace all the traditional and old methods of project management, such as the waterfall method, and turned to technological development, where the beginning was the management of software projects and the development of their languages, in order to obtain many goals such as project growth, increasing profits and gaining trust Customers and their loyalty on an ongoing basis, this was the goal of this flexible methodology instead of making it lines of programming languages, and it is also used to improve business models and services until it became used in many projects and not just software projects.

What is agile project management methodology?

The agile project management methodology is concerned with implementing and achieving tasks with the highest efficiency and effectiveness, and this is achieved with a quick response and keeping pace with the continuous changes to deal with them flexibly, with gradual and small repetitive steps in short periods of time lasting from two weeks to two months, so that modification and treatment can be made during progress to identify errors and review them step by step In order to be presented to the customer on an ongoing basis in order to ensure the continuity of the quality process until the values ​​and principles of trust, flexibility and cooperation appear within an agile statement.

What are the benefits of agile project management?

What are the benefits of agile project management?

By following the flexible methodology (agile project management methodology), many benefits and profits are achieved for project management, team members and the client, through that effective and successful environment to obtain high quality products that have a high value for the owner and the last customer, and those features and benefits are divided into the following.

  • Managing and organizing business tasks
  • Collaborate within the team with an effective methodology and develop and develop the team’s skill
  • Focus and keenness on business value and on-time delivery
  • Follow-up work programs and implement them continuously to achieve the client’s goal before anything else
  • Gaining trust and customer satisfaction by achieving the best levels of service
  • The process of following up on risks and reducing them so that operations go in their proper form
  • Saving in financial cost and in working time
  • Documentation of the project requirements and steps, in paper or technology

What are the ways to manage projects according to the agile project management methodology?

There are several different methods that are followed during the application of the flexible methodology (the agile methodology for project management) and it differs with different institutions, organizations and companies, whether it is a start-up company or a large company, and its importance is considered in solving administrative problems and focusing on the main tasks, and there are different approaches such as the scrum method or the kanban method.

scrum method

It is considered one of the ways of working according to the flexible or agile methodology (the agile methodology for project management), which gives the client the opportunity to change his requirements flexibly during the implementation of the work, and develop a minimum product plan where the team works collaboratively as one team.

The Scrum Team is formed

  1. Product owner: He is the specialist or responsible for describing and explaining the specifications of the products and the ideas that bind the product and clarify all these points in a list called the accumulation list.
  2. Master Scrum: He is the specialist in team management, achieving accomplishments to finish specific tasks, following up and managing meetings, following up the production process step by step under an efficient management, understanding the client’s requirements and modifications, and following up on these observations with his team.
  3. The team responsible for development: This team consists of multiple disciplines such as a content writer, developer, and testing specialist, and team members can switch and hand over their tasks to each other to achieve the goal to be achieved on time and correctly.

Kanban method

This system, known as Kanban, was developed by the well-known car company Toyota in the middle of the twentieth century, and was based on the follow-up system for basic raw materials to transport them from their warehouses in the desired quantity so as not to accumulate, and to put each piece in its appropriate place and there is no piece in the other place and there is no A piece is not needed, so that there is no difficulty in moving materials.

This method was developed in an appropriate manner and in keeping with modern technology, and this method relies on the process of dividing the board called Kanban into three basic pillars, which are as follows:

  • Tasks and work to be performed.
  • Tasks and work being performed currently.
  • The tasks and works that have been completed.

This method is carried out through a process of withdrawing works and tasks from each column to the next column, so the task moves from the first stage to the second stage and from the second stage to the third stage, and it is stipulated that no more than one work or task is given to the same person so that he does not become distracted, which reduces his productivity. Work in general and the productivity of the person in particular.

What are the responsibilities and tasks of the project manager?

What are the responsibilities and tasks of the project manager?

The project manager in the flexible or agile methodology (the agile methodology for project management) is considered to have the most important role and the biggest task.

The project manager’s tasks vary, and the departments he follows up and the tasks he manages are different. He must be familiar with the nature of each task, how to perform it and its needs, in order to know the priorities for the success of the project so that he can follow up on its steps with the team that manages it.

The project manager has multiple responsibilities, and we can explain them in the following points:

  • To be aware of the customer’s needs and requests in order to collect that data and information.
  • Determine the objectives of the project.
  • Knowing the needs that require work on the project.
  • Studying project costs and coordinating them according to the established budget.
  • Monitor and manage project resources.
  • Determine the appropriate timing for the implementation of each task in particular and the project in general.
  • Commitment to deadlines and budget that have been set and agreed upon.
  • Follow-up the processes of measuring performance indicators for tasks as well as team members, and follow-up to be treated and developed.
  • Recording the changes and developments that occur in the project to follow up with the client and know the modifications.
  • Follow up on modifications and communicate them to team members to work on them.

And of course, we do not forget the administrative skills that a successful manager must possess, such as the skill of problem-solving, continuous development, the art of negotiation and thinking strategically. These skills develop the team as a whole and are in the interest of the project to be successful.

What tools are used to manage projects?

There are several tools that can be used to help you manage projects according to the flexible or agile methodology, in order to maintain the success of the work steps in a fast, successful and orderly manner, and we mention the best of those tools which are

  • Trello Model: It is considered the best tools or models used in the agile kanban method, and it is considered an easy-to-use tool that helps the team continue in a collaborative form, and helps team members realize the different tasks of the project.
  • Asana tool: It is an important tool to keep track of the different stages of completing tasks, and it helps assign people to each task and puts a responsible person for each different task.
  • Jira tool: It is a tool that contains many methods specific to the agile methodology, whether it is scrum, kanban, or error tracking, and it is concerned with various projects.

Agile certifications

There are many training courses and specialized accredited certificates that study all aspects of the flexible or agile methodology, including the interested training courses and certificates granted by EGYBYTE in this field, and they can be followed up from here.


The flexible and agile methodology known as the agile methodology for project management is an ideal attempt and a wonderful step for the completion and success of projects, and the adoption of the agile methodology is one of the most important steps that companies and institutions follow in their step to move to the world. What distinguishes the agile methodology from others is its flexibility and speed of completion of work steps in projects, and is characterized by its accommodating of changes and modifications within the project and during the implementation of its steps in a flexible manner.

At the beginning of the project, the conceptual vision of the plan to be implemented, and there is planning for the needs that require the steps for the success of the project, and the owner of the product writes down all those necessary needs.

Individuals are allocated and divided into more than one work team to follow up their steps and a responsible person is appointed to follow up the success of those steps step by step, and the team prepares the products until the testing process is completed, to be delivered on time.

The process of follow-up and completion of work is done by following up on these steps in meetings on a daily basis during the project implementation period, following up on problems and solving them on a regular basis, following up on modifications with the team and dealing with obstacles in a cooperative manner, and discussing all aspects of working with the team to overcome problems and until they feel the spirit of cooperation and self-improvement.

Finally, the project and its steps are reviewed to ensure its success, until it is handed over to the client and approved, and then we move to a new stage sequentially according to the agile, flexible methodology for project management.

You can follow different training courses and more articles on our official website EGYBYTE.

Leave a Reply

Your email address will not be published. Required fields are marked *

About Company

Subscribe Newsletter

Sign up for our latest news & articles. We won’t give you spam mails.